If no Mercedes me connect services are activated
and the data pr otection prom pthas been con-
/rmed thefo llowing data is transmitted:
R Vehicle identi/cation number
R Time of the call
R Reason forth e initiation of the call
R Con/ rmation of the data pr otection prompt
R Country indicator of theve hicle
R Set language forth e multimedia system
R Telephone number of the communication plat-
fo rm installed in theve hicle
If a call is made for a service appointment via the
service reminder, thefo llowing data is also trans-
mitted:
R Current mileage and maintenance data If a call is made aTer automatic accident or break-
down de
tection using the multimedia system, the
fo llowing data is also transmitted:
R Current mileage and maintenance data
R Current vehicle location
If Ac cident and Breakdown Management is called
via thevo ice control system and no service has
been activated, but the data pr otection query has
been con/ rmed, thefo llowing data can also be
called up from theve hicle bythe Mercedes-Benz
Customer Centre:
R Current vehicle location
If th e data pr otection prom pthas been rejec ted,
th efo llowing data is transmitted toenable targe-
te d advice and an e1cient service:
R Reason forth e initiation of the call
R Rejection of the data pr otection prom pt
R Country indicator of theve hicle
R Set language forth e multimedia system
R Telephone number of the communication plat-
fo rm installed in theve hicle Dat Dat

The data transmitted within the scope of the call
is dele ted from the processing system aTer the
call is /nished, in so far as this data is not being
used forot her activated Mercedes me connect
services.
The incident-speci/c data is processed and stored
in the Mercedes-Benz Customer Centre and, if
re qu ired toprocess the incident, forw arded tothe
service partner authorised bythe Mercedes-Benz
Customer Centre. Take note of the data pr otec-

When using Smartphone Integ ration, cer tain vehi-
cle data is transfer redto the mobile phone. This
enables youto get the best out of selected mobile
phone services. Vehicle data is not directly acces-
sible.
The following system information is transmitted:
R SoTware release of the multimedia system
R System ID (anonymised)
The transfer of this data is used tooptimise com-
munication between theve hicle and the mobile
phone.
To do this, and toassign se veralve hicles tothe
mobile phone, a vehicle identi/er is random lyge n-
erated.
This has no connection totheve hicle identi/ca-
tion number (VIN) and is dele ted when the multi-
media system is reset (/ page 327).
The following driving status data is transmitted:
R Transmission position engaged
R Distinction between par ked, standstill, rolling
and driving R
Day/night mode of the inst rument cluster
R Drive type
The transfer of this data is used toalter how con-
te nt is displa yedto cor respond tothe driving sit-
uation.
The following position data is transmitted:
R Coordinates
R Speed
R Compass direction
R Acceleration direction
The mobile phone uses this data toimpr ovethe
accuracy of navigation, forex ample, when driving
th ro ugh a tunnel. Mer Mer

R The Mercedes-Benz emer gency call system is permanently logged in to
th e mobile phone networ k.
R Automatic and manual Mercedes-Benz emer gency calls are transmitted
to a Mercedes-Benz emer gency call centre.
In theev ent that the emer gency call centre of the Mercedes-Benz emer-
ge ncy call system cannot be reached (e.g. due toa lack of network co v-
erage), the 112 emer gency call is ca rried out automaticall y.R
Ifyo u decide on the 112 emer gency call system (EU eCall) onl y,then the
system only logs in tothe mobile phone network aTer the triggering of a
manual or automatic emer gency call.
R The 112 emerg ency call system (EU eCall) transmits automatic and
manual emer gency calls directly topublic coordination centres. %
The 112 emer gency call system (EU eCall) in
yo ur vehicle meets the delegated regulation
EU 2017/79. Proper and full functionality of
th e 112 emer gency call system (EU eCall)
depends on circumstances be yond the in0u-
ence of Mercedes-Benz AG. This includes
mobile network co verage and thete ch nical
infrastructu reofthe public reception cent res
in there specti vecount ries.
